Frequently Asked Questions

Where are most of your events held?

It depends. If you're looking to join in on educational field trips that enrich your homeschooling experience, the field trips that we've organized over the past couple years have ranged from Northern Virginia to Baltimore, from the Chesapeake Bay to Frederick.

If you're looking to join in on a co-op (our term for collaborative teaching between several families studying the same subject), they can be wherever. Currently most of our families are in and around Howard County but we also have members from Baltimore to Chevy Chase and from Crofton to Westminster.

If you're interested in our family events like our Science Fair, Art and Talent Show, Field Day or Family Dance, they have been mostly centered in Howard County.

Families from any area are welcome to join. Currently we have families from many cities such as Baltimore, Catonsville, Chevy Chase, Clarksville, Columbia, Crofton, Elkridge, Ellicott City, Gambrills, Hanover, Highland, Jessup, Laurel, Linthicum, Odenton, Olney, Severn, Silver Spring, Sykesville, West Friendship, Westminster, Windsor Mill, and Woodstock

How does Connections work?

Connections uses our Web site, http://www.hccmd.org, as our on-line base of operations from which you can keep informed about activites and events that might be of interest to your family and connect with other homeschooling families with children of similar ages or interests.

The true power of Connections is found in its people, in small groups meeting in people's homes or sharing classes in subjects like dance, music, scouting, or martial arts, or in large groups at the Science Fair, Field Day, the Baltimore Symphony Orchestra, or our annual Family Dance. Connections families work together to organize co-ops, field trips, play dates, and many other types of programs.

There are no strict requirements of participation for members of Connections; you'll find a way to get involved as you make your journey. All events and programs are completely voluntary and most are handled on a pay-as-you-go basis. Plus, Connections is often able to negotiate special discounts (or even free programs) for your children based on our size.

In addition to the wealth of activities and events, four times a year, Connections fully funds major programs exclusively for our members, such as our Field Day, Science Fair, and Talent Shows.

Once you join and meet up with our some of our families, we're confident that you'll soon find yourself networking with other like-minded homeschool families in both big and small ways that greatly enrich your homeschooling experience.

What are my obligations or participation requirements as a member?

There are no obligations or event participation requirements. We don't impose requirements, rather our families volunteer to make our community the success it has become. Most members happily open up programs they are doing for their children to others in the community, or just pitch in a helping hand in existing programs and activities already planned.

What does the 25$ dues pay for?

Membership in Connections is just $25/year for your whole family. The fees are used to cover basic insurance and operating costs, as well as funding for our major programs each year. Most Connections programs are free or handled on a pay-as-you-go basis, making it very affordable for a wide variety of families.

Does your organization have children the same age and gender as my children?

Connections currently has over 180 child members in ages ranging up to 17. As a member, you will have access to query the family directory database to find children of the same age, gender and interests as your children, to help your children make friendly Connections that can last a lifetime.

How many families are in your organization?

Connections currently has over 80 homeschooling families with over 180 children in ages from infant up to 17 spread out over central Maryland.

What is the mission or purpose of Homeschool Connections

Connections was founded by a group of Maryland families to promote the intellectual advancement, social development, and community involvement of homeschooled children in Central Maryland and facilitate the public awareness of homeschooling as an educational alternative. We are chartered in our bylaws to accomplish this by:

  • Providing socials, educational field trips, and group activities for our children;
  • Giving back to the community in which we homeschool (e.g., Kind Acts of Service Program (KASP))
  • Providing an atmosphere for the exchange of teaching techniques and curriculum information;
  • Maintaining a sampling of homeschool resources for Members' use;
  • Promoting cooperative efforts of all members with emphasis on open, honest, and respectful sharing of ideas and opinions
  • Offering support, information, and encouragement to homeschoolers and those interested in homeschooling;
  • Providing a forum that brings together homeschool(ing) families for sharing mutual homeschooling interests;
  • Informing Connections Members of pertinent homeschool current events such as seminars, conferences, and legislative and legal issues;
  • Considering the welfare of Connections Members by allowing input via suggestions at anytime and survey the group as needed; and
  • Promoting public awareness of home education and offer an educational alternative to the local choices in our community.
  • How is the organization governed?

    Connections is an association charted in the State of Maryland and governed by By-Laws approved by the membership. The By-Laws establish a Board of Directors comprised of a President, Vice President, Secretary, Treasurer and Board Member At-Large which are elected to 2 year terms. Elections occur yearly and the Directors have staggered terms to ensure the continuity of governance from Board to Board.

    In addition to administering the policies and budget, one of the board's fundamental tasks is to provide high level guidance and direction on membership communication and event programming but still allow families the freedom to create and facilitate activities that serve them best. Each family has a voice in our community.

    Do you have a Charter or By Laws?

    Yes. The membership has voted in By-Laws to provide policies and procedures to govern the community. We ask that each member review and accept those By-Laws prior to becoming a member of our group. In addition, you may be asked from time to time, to vote on changes to the By-Laws, or perhaps to even serve on the board. Among other things, the By-Laws establish our mission statement, determine timeframes for elections, establish terms for officers, explain officer roles, and address budget and financial procedures to name a few.
